I was attempting the 5th day of a spiritual mars square and I am not sure if it worked or not.

At a point of around the late teens/early 20's in reps I ended up coughing in the middle of a word's vibration and had to stop and do that particular word over. Normally I wouldn't see it as an issue, but I vibrated quite a bit of the word.

The word was: BHAUMAYA and I got up to
BHAUMA-*Cough!*

(BB-AHH-UUU-MM-A-*Cough!*) vs (BB-AHH-UUU-MM-AH-YAH)

I ended up stopping and doing the single word (BHAUMAYA) over again correctly and continuing with the full mantra (AUM KRA-AM KRIM KRAUM SAU BHAUMAYA SVA-HA). I finished the rest of the reps and affirmed it, but now I am unsure. Do you think since so much of the single word was vibrated that it "counted" for the sake of a repetition of the word?

This leads into a question I had a while ago, a How much of a word can be vibrated before it is considered having been fully done for repetition number?

Do you think I should just start the square over this tuesday? Or is this not really an issue?
